2021 Batch 4 - Rice Wine 4.0

Since I've still got plenty of rice on-hand and plenty of yellow-label Angel Yeast, I decided to do a few more batches of rice wine.  I'll look for something fun to do with it later.  I've about got this down to a science.  Sanitize a fermenter, load it with 15 pounds of rice, add 178F water, wait until the temperature drops down to around 90F, and pitch the Angel Yeast. Ingredients 15 pounds Nishiki rice 3 gallons of water at 178F 1/2 tsp. Gypsum 1/2 tsp. Fermaid O yeast nutrient 1 tsp. Alpha Amylase 1.5 gallons cold water 40 grams Angel Yeast Note:  Gypsum is added for water conditioning.  Fermaid O and Alpha Amylase are not strictly necessary, but I've been adding them because I have a good supply of both.  I add the Amylase when I add the hot water, to help break down the rice some before I pitch the yeast mix. 2021 Batch 2 - Rice Wine 2.0

The last batch of rice wine turned out OK.  It was very thin-bodied and fairly low in alcohol (an estimated 7% ABV). The flavor was fairly non-descript with a slight tartness.  I decided to do another, stronger batch to put the yellow-label Angel Yeast through a bigger challenge. Ingredients 13.4 pounds (uncooked) medium grain rice 3 gallons of water at 155F 36 grams yellow-label Angel Yeast 1 tsp. Gypsum Additional cold tap water, about 1 gallon The entire "Mashing and Brewing" process: Heat water to 155F.  While the water is heating, sanitize a fermenter and dump the rice into it. When the rice hits 155F, pour it over the rice in the fermenter and stir to ensure the rice gets wet. Cover the fermenter and leave to sit for an hour or more. Add cold water to the 5.5 gallon mark and stir well. Add the Angel Yeast to about 5-6 ounces of 90F water and stir well to rehydrate. Add the rehydrated yeast to the fermenter and stir well again.
